**Baltimore Braces for Scorching Heat Wave After Brief Respite**
**BALTIMORE, MD** – Baltimore residents can expect a brief period of cooler, drier conditions before a major heat wave descends upon the region, according to local weather reports. Wednesday saw heavy rain and strong storms sweep through, with some areas receiving over an inch of rain in a single hour. A cold front has ushered in less humid air, promising a pleasant Friday with sunny skies and a high near 87 degrees.
However, the reprieve will be short-lived. Starting Saturday, June 21st, a prolonged heat wave is forecast to grip Baltimore, lasting until Saturday, June 28th. The peak of the heat is expected from Sunday through Wednesday of next week, with high temperatures ranging from 95 to 100 degrees Fahrenheit. Heat indices, which factor in humidity, are predicted to soar as high as 110 degrees.
The extended period of high pressure will also suppress rainfall, exacerbating the already dry conditions. Baltimore currently has a rain deficit of 0.39 inches for the month of June, with only 2.19 inches recorded at BWI Airport.
